This firm would love to find an experienced VAT Manager to join their national Indirect Tax practice. The work coming into the firm tends to be generalist in nature – covering mid to large corporates, charities, owner managed businesses, land & property – a nice blend of everything!

The national team works collaboratively on client matters across the UK, so you won’t find yourself restricted by the demands of a local market. To join the firm you’ll be energised by providing a quality client service, and be technically adept enough to turn your hand to whatever VAT issues arise for your clients. UK VAT career history essential.

Market rate for this kind of position is typically £55,000 to £70,000, depending on experience. Please note that specific salary bandings for roles with individual clients may vary from these guidelines.
